Output 8998961c66173a5e0b15aacc5a43dcef12882d15c0e0814c041f2ebc5204f1eb:46

value
1251542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39f4ce3de629d3f9b92c8f01055af9568147e4e3 OP_EQUAL
address
36yThsWJ8bAi5mjfFgWNRJN4VEG6Cfncwh
transaction
8998961c66173a5e0b15aacc5a43dcef12882d15c0e0814c041f2ebc5204f1eb
confirmations
181090
spent
true